Output d3aabc528d23d5837c821efeecdf30c08467a9eef5366c9bf560fc8a5da2e14d:1

value
14310000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d663cac05f2b1aa50a918d7f47f9302143fcfe3 OP_EQUAL
address
35q4oj9FViedXHTM3AXRAEwZbva2yBLXyy
transaction
d3aabc528d23d5837c821efeecdf30c08467a9eef5366c9bf560fc8a5da2e14d
confirmations
486986
spent
true